Package Unit Replacement in Cape Coral, FL
A package unit combines the compressor, condenser, and air handler into one cabinet, usually installed on the roof or a ground pad beside the building. When a package unit reaches end of life, patching it becomes a losing effort. Replacement means pulling the old cabinet, setting the new one, reconnecting ductwork and electrical, and verifying the whole system operates correctly before we leave.

When to Call
When You Need Package Unit Replacement
- Your package unit is over fifteen years old and needs its third major repair this year.
- The compressor failed and the refrigerant type the unit uses is no longer practical to source.
- Your Cape Coral building is being renovated and the old unit no longer matches the load.
- The existing unit was undersized by a previous installer and the space never cools properly.
How It Works
Our Process for Package Unit Replacement
- 1
Load Calculation and Equipment Selection
We calculate the actual cooling load for the space before selecting a replacement unit, not just matching old tonnage.
- 2
Old Unit Removal
We disconnect, recover any remaining refrigerant properly, and remove the old cabinet from the roof or pad.
- 3
New Unit Installation
We set the new unit, reconnect ductwork, run new electrical connections if needed, and seal everything properly.
- 4
System Commissioning
We charge refrigerant to manufacturer spec, verify airflow, and confirm the thermostat controls the unit correctly.
Cape Coral Context
Why this matters in Cape Coral
Package units on Cape Coral rooftops take a beating from UV exposure, humidity, and salt air year-round. Replacement intervals here tend to run shorter than manufacturer projections assume for moderate climates.
Straight Talk
About pricing & scope
Price depends on unit tonnage, access difficulty, and whether the existing electrical service needs upgrading. Roof crane requirements or significant duct modifications add scope that we identify during the estimate.
